I think this is an implementation issue at GWI, but wondered if anyone had any ideas or previous experience? I suspect this is all due to me not understanding the difference between VISA, VXI, LXI etc., but I have been working happily with PyMeasure in a way that seems to work OK, until I hit this problem.

I have several instruments that all seem to work quite happily, but not this one (GW Instek MFG-2230-M). I think it will only accept VISA connections, so a connection string something like:

“TCPIP :: 172.16.28.144 :: 1026 :: SOCKET”

.. which is rejected by the vxi11 library as a malformed string, and presumably it would need to parse the socket number as well, rather than performing the vxi protocol (or whatever it is) to establish a socket.

If I try a connection string like: “TCPIP :: 172.16.28.144 :: INSTR”, this is accepted by the vx11 library, but I just get a "connection refused" error when I try to send a message.
